Muslims Who Saved Jews
Posted in Jews, Life, Muslims on September 15, 2009 | Leave a Comment »
During World War II 65 Albanian Muslims risked their lives in order to save 2000 Jews fleeing the Nazis. Photographer Norman Gershman gathered their stories into his book, Besa: Muslims Who Saved Jews in World War II. NPR recently interviewed him. You can listen to the interview or read the transcript.
